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8772270 7167889870 05 2758021684
6620185 0118620554
6620185 0118620554
43025 583 386535986
All about undefined
Interested in learning more?
6620185 0118620554
43025 583 386535986
See more
67371 79943075619 692054455
4205409 928212291 5437905389
See more
4213 8859066
000152 8865394 7731283491 800 29
See more